I actually tried the "curry with less than 10g (0.35oz) sugar" series sold by MUJI. Eat and compare three types of curry: "curry with 10g (0.35oz) or less of sugar, chicken and tomato curry", "curry with 10g (0.35oz) or less of sugar, keema curry", and "curry with 10g (0.35oz) or less of sugar, European-style beef curry". The price is 350 yen each (tax included).

Curry with less than 10g (0.35oz) of sugar Chicken and tomato curry

Indian-style curry "curry with less than 10g (0.35oz) of sugar, chicken and tomato curry" with spices on the taste of chicken, tomato, and sote onion. Sugar is suppressed without using flour or starch.

The taste is packed with the richness and umami of tomatoes. Accented with a hint of spice that remains in the aftertaste! It contains a crunchy piece of chicken, so it's a nice point to be able to fully enjoy the "feeling of eating curry".

Curry with less than 10g (0.35oz) of sugar Keema curry

"Curry keema curry with less than 10g (0.35oz) of sugar" that combines minced chicken with bamboo shoots and gives it a ginger flavor. The amount of flour is reduced to reduce sugar.

I was surprised at the spice flavor that spreads out! I am addicted to the spiciness that remains in the back of my throat and the scent of appetizing spices that I feel after swallowing. It is a perfect dish when you want to eat authentic curry. It's quite painful, so it may not be recommended for small children.

Curry with less than 10g (0.35oz) of sugar European-style beef curry

"Curry with less than 10g (0.35oz) of sugar, European-style beef curry" that combines mushrooms and beef with rich sauce. Okara paste is used to reduce the amount of flour and starch and reduce sugar.

Beef with a strong presence, mushrooms, oyster mushrooms, and plenty of mushrooms! Since each ingredient is large, it is both satisfying and satisfying. While suppressing the sugar to 6.45g (1.59oz), the taste is almost the same as normal curry roux.
